Precision in Every Pedal

Professional cycling aerodynamics testing has been locked behind $15,000+ wind tunnel sessions and university sports labs. We believe every serious cyclist deserves access to the same data — without the lab coat and the six-figure budget.

The DIDI.BIKE Sensor delivers real-time CdA measurement, posture tracking, and force analysis in a 14-gram package that mounts behind your saddle rail. One device. $299. No subscription.

Founded in 2024, headquartered in Jakarta — Southeast Asia's largest tech hub — we are a team of cyclists, engineers, and data scientists building the tools we wished existed.

Our Journey

From a Jakarta garage to beta testing with professional teams.

2024 Q1
Founded in Jakarta, Indonesia with RMIT Wind Tunnel research collaboration
2024 Q3
First prototype sensor completes RMIT wind tunnel validation at r²=0.94 correlation
2025 Q1
Global patent applications filed; didi.bike developer SDK & open telemetry API released
2025 Q3
Enterprise beta testing completed across 23 premium European & Australian bike fitting studios
2026 Q1
Pre-orders open globally for consumer distribution & industrial OEM white-label modules
